| 161644 | 2003-07-20 18:35:00 | I am currently using Windows 2000 with Outlook Express 6.00. I cannot get the account manager to remember the password when setting up the e-mail account....despite having ticked the "remember password" box. Whatever I type in does appear to go in but upon reopening the program, the password line is blank!!! Outlook Express also seems to strip most e-mail attachments from the in coming emails. I also use Norton SystemsWorks 5.02. Thanks for any help. |

| 161645 | 2003-07-20 22:06:00 | MS info here (support.microsoft.com) For attachment problem Open Outlook Express Click on Tools and the click on Options Click on the tab called Security Remove the tick next to "Do not allow attachments to be saved or opened that could potentially be a virus" Then click on Apply and OK |
